from abc import ABC, abstractmethod import uuid class Unit(ABC): """ Abstract base class for all game units. Attributes ---------- id : UUID Unique identifier for the unit. game : Game Reference to the main game object. position : tuple The current position of the unit (x, y). position_before : tuple The position of the unit before the last update. age : int The age of the unit in game ticks. speed : float Movement speed of the unit. partial_move : float Partial movement progress for smooth animation. bbox : tuple Bounding box for collision detection (x1, y1, x2, y2). stop : int Number of ticks to remain stationary. Methods ------- move() Update unit position and state (must be implemented by subclasses). draw() Render the unit on screen (must be implemented by subclasses). collisions() Handle collisions with other units (optional override). die() Remove unit from game and handle cleanup. """ def __init__(self, game, position=(0, 0), id=None): """Initialize a unit with game reference and position.""" self.id = id if id else uuid.uuid4() self.game = game self.position = position self.position_before = position self.age = 0 self.speed = 1.0 self.partial_move = 0 self.bbox = (0, 0, 0, 0) self.stop = 0 @abstractmethod def move(self): """Update unit position and state. Must be implemented by subclasses.""" pass @abstractmethod def draw(self): """Render the unit on screen. Must be implemented by subclasses.""" pass def collisions(self): """Handle collisions with other units. Default implementation does nothing.""" pass def die(self): """Remove unit from game and handle basic cleanup.""" if self.id in self.game.units: self.game.units.pop(self.id)
